Safety Rules
- ShareSave commitments: Never approve new commitments without finance team review
- Read-only by default: nOps recommendations are advisory -- implementation requires manual action
- Account verification: Always confirm AWS account ID before applying recommendations
- Commitment terms: Review 1yr vs 3yr terms carefully -- long commitments reduce flexibility

Common Pitfalls
- AWS billing lag: Cost data may lag 24-48 hours behind actual AWS usage
- ShareSave eligibility: Not all instance types are eligible for ShareSave optimization
- Multi-account payer: Ensure payer account is connected for consolidated billing view
- RI marketplace: Selling unused RIs on marketplace has restrictions -- check terms
- Savings Plan scope: Account-scoped vs organization-scoped plans affect different workloads
- Data freshness: Well-architected findings refresh periodically -- not real-time
